Default getting factory match touch up paint

does anyone know a source for a rattle can of touch up paint? I have a 99 Torch Red. I found it in the book at auto parts stores, but they only carry the little finger nail polish style cans in that color. the rattle can is listed in the book but they don't stock it and they say they can't even order it! I've been to Advance Auto, Autozone, and NAPA...I can't believe its so hard to find!

I want to do some painting to things like the front plate bracket and headlights surrounds. I might just get a body shop to do it, but they are expensive!

Do you have O'Reilly's? If you don't go to the dealer, they carry DupliColor small (and some big) rattle cans - EDSGM510W Torch Red. I've got a can of it in front of me...

I also had difficulty finding Torch Red in a spray can. Local chain auto parts stores don't carry. But NAPA does have and can get it. I found a NAPA distribution center in the area that had several cans in stock. Check out NAPA's website for a customer service number. Can't buy from them direct on line but they can tell you who they shipped stock in your area.
